/* µØÕð×¨Ìâ */
/* Init */
html, body, div, span, applet, object, iframe,h1, h2, h3, h4, h5, h6, p, blockquote, pre,a, abbr, acronym, address, big, cite, code,del, dfn, em, font, img, ins, kbd, q, s, samp,small, strike, strong, sub, sup, tt, var,dl, dt, dd, ol, ul, li,fieldset, form, label, legend,table, caption, tbody, tfoot, thead, tr, th, td {margin: 0; padding: 0;	border: 0; outline: 0; font-weight: inherit; font-style: inherit; font-size: 100%; font-family: inherit;}
/* remember to define focus styles! */
:focus {outline: 0;}
body {line-height: 1;color: black;background: #CCCCCC;}
ol, ul {list-style: none;}
/* tables still need 'cellspacing="0"' in the markup */
table {border-collapse: separate;border-spacing: 0;}
caption, th, td {font-weight: normal;}
blockquote:before, blockquote:after,q:before, q:after {content: "";}
blockquote, q {quotes: "" "";}

/* common */
body{ font-family:Verdana, Arial, Helvetica, sans-serif;}
a,a:visited{ color:#222; text-decoration:none;}
a:hover{ color:#990000; text-decoration:underline;}
.clearer{ line-height:0px; clear:both;}

/* main */
body {line-height: 1;color: black; background-color:white;}
table{ margin:0 auto 0 auto;}

/* wrap */
.GcW{ margin:0px auto 0px auto; text-align:center; width:980px; clear:both; }

/* frames */
.Gr{ width:265px; float:left;}
.Gl{ width:715px; float:left;}
.Ga{ width:600px; float:left;}
.Gb{ width:380px; float:left;}

/* navi */
.navi{float:left; background-image:url(navibg.gif); background-repeat:repeat-x; height:25px; width:747px;  margin-bottom:1px;}
.navititle{text-align:left; color:#4e4c4c; font-size:12px; padding-left:10px; padding-top:5px;}
.navititle a,.navititle a:visited{color:#4e4c4c; text-decoration:none;}
.navititle a:hover{color:#990000; text-decoration:underline;}

/* head & foot */
.Ghead{ width:980px; height:150px; background-image:url(govhead.gif); background-repeat:no-repeat; background-position:top center;}
.Glogo{ display:none;}
.Gfoot{ color:#5d5d5d; font-size:12px; background-color:#e8eff6; line-height:180%; padding:15px 0px 10px 0px;}
.Gfoot a,.Gfoot a:visited{ color:#5d5d5d; text-decoration:none;}
.Gfoot a:hover{ color:#5d5d5d; text-decoration:underline;}
.Gfoot b{ font-weight:bold; color:#fff;}

.jyjz{ float:left; text-align:left; font-size:12px; line-height:28px; padding-left:8px; padding-top:5px; color:#252525; border-bottom-style:dotted; border-bottom-width:1px; border-bottom-color:#c5c5c5;}
.jyjz a,.jyjz a:visited{ color:#252525; text-decoration:none;}
.jyjz a:hover{ color:#0090d8; text-decoration:underline;}

.zqznf{ float:left; text-align:left; font-size:12px; line-height:22px; padding-left:8px; padding-top:5px; color:#252525; border-bottom-style:dotted; border-bottom-width:1px; border-bottom-color:#c5c5c5;}
.zqznf a,.zqznf a:visited{ color:#252525; text-decoration:none;}
.zqznf a:hover{ color:#0090d8; text-decoration:underline;}

.zqznf2{ float:left; text-align:left; font-size:14px; line-height:22px; padding:5px 10px 5px 10px; color:#252525; background-color:#f6f5f5;}
.zqznf2 a,.zqznf2 a:visited{ color:#252525; text-decoration:none;}
.zqznf2 a:hover{ color:#0090d8; text-decoration:underline;}

.jyjz1{ height:30px; background-image:url(topbg.gif); background-repeat:repeat-x; text-indent:15px; font-size:16px; font-weight:bold; color:#0e3657; padding:5px; text-align:left; }

.righttable{ background-image:url(rightbg.gif); background-repeat:no-repeat; background-position:top left;}
.righttable1{ font-size:14px; font-weight:bold; color:#2d638f; height:25px; padding-left:10px; padding-top:5px; text-align:left;}
.righttable2{ font-size:12px; color:#252525; line-height:25px; padding-left:8px; padding-top:8px; padding-bottom:5px;text-align:left;}
.pl{ font-size:12px; color:#252525; text-align:left; padding-left:10px; padding-top:3px; line-height:180%;}
.pl a,.pl a:visited{ color:#252525; text-decoration:none;}
.pl a:hover:{ color:#2d638f; text-decoration:underline;}
.GsT { font-size:14px; font-weight:bold; color:#0E3657;}

.pic{ text-align:center; width:140px; height:100px;}
.pictitle{ background:#f6f5f5; font-size:12px; color:#252525; text-align:center; line-height:22px;}
